Early Childhood Online Program

The Faculty of the Early Childhood Program has developed a new cohort designed specifically for students transferring with an Applied Associate of Arts degree in Early Childhood Education from a Wisconsin Technical College.

Autism Specialist

The 16 credit graduate certificate is designed to prepare professionals with bachelor degrees in education or related fields to teach and work with individuals with autism spectrum disorders.

Transition Specialist

The 15 credit graduate specialist certificate is designed to prepare professionals with bachelors degrees in Education or related fields to facilitate successful school-to-work transition planning for individuals with disabilities.
